Understanding aircraft composite construction

"Understanding Aircraft Composite Construction" by Zeke Smith is a comprehensive guide that delves into the intricate world of aircraft composite materials and their construction techniques. This book serves as an essential resource for aerospace engineers, students, and enthusiasts keen on mastering the principles and practices of composite materials in aircraft design. With a detailed exploration of materials such as carbon fiber, fiberglass, and Kevlar, Smith provides readers with a deep understanding of their properties, benefits, and applications in modern aircraft. The book also covers advanced topics including damage tolerance, repair methods, and the future trends in composite technology, making it a must-read for anyone looking to stay at the forefront of aerospace innovation.

Zeke Smith's "Understanding Aircraft Composite Construction" is a meticulously researched and well-presented book that stands out for its clarity and depth. The author excels in breaking down complex concepts into understandable segments, making it accessible to both novices and professionals. One of the book's strongest points is its practical approach, offering real-world examples and case studies that illustrate the application of composite materials in aircraft construction. However, some readers might find the technical jargon challenging without a foundational knowledge of aerospace engineering. Despite this, the book's comprehensive coverage and insightful analysis make it an invaluable resource for anyone interested in the field.

In "Understanding Aircraft Composite Construction," Zeke Smith embarks on a detailed journey through the evolution and application of composite materials in the aerospace industry. The book begins with an introduction to the basics of composite materials, including their types and properties, before moving on to more complex topics such as design considerations, manufacturing processes, and testing methods. Smith also addresses the challenges and solutions associated with composite construction, providing readers with a holistic view of the subject. The concluding chapters look ahead to the future of composites in aviation, discussing emerging technologies and their potential impact. This book is a thorough and engaging read that offers valuable insights into the cutting-edge of aircraft construction.
